Trust registration guidance updated

Updates have been made to Government guidance on registering trusts this month.

Applicable to the clients who have trusts with a tax liability, the guidance has now been updated to include the types of trust which must be registered as well as the deadlines for registering.

This adds to the existing details included in the guidance, which provides information on how to register, the subsequent process after registration, when HMRC need to be informed about changes, as well as any penalties which may need to be paid where a deadline has not been met.
